On 7/11/18, Stefan Monnier <monnier@iro.umontreal.ca> wrote:
>> I know that i can do fine differences for a hunk.
>> is there a command to do fine differences for the entire buffer?
>
> I just pushed to Emacs's `master` branch a patch which makes all diffs
> highlight with refinement automatically.  It's not quite what you asked
> for,
> in the sense that there's no separate command and it doesn't refine the
> whole diff (it's only done on-the-fly as the various hunks get
> displayed, thanks to jit-lock), but I think there's a good chance it
> will cover your needs ;-)
